ANAK
by The Necessary Stage
happening as part of SIFA 2024: Tomorrow and Tomorrow

Alvin Tan’s debut play weaves a compelling tale of love, acceptance, and family dynamics against the backdrop of ancestral worship. As the characters navigate their individual struggles, ANAK highlights the importance of ancestors in shaping their paths.

For SIFA 2024, The Necessary Stage has opted for an innovative presentation of ANAK. During the performance, the actors will be improvising the scenes of the play based on a narrative structure. In this way, the actors will fully own their characters, instead of just presenting a staged reading. Such an approach reflects The Necessary Stage’s devising methodology and spirit of theatrical exploration.

Adrian, a young teacher, faces a life-altering revelation when his homosexuality and relationship with Ben, an Asian-American banker, come to light. This disclosure sends ripples through the family, testing their attachments to societal norms and roles. The presence of the cheeky Peranakan matriarch adds depth and humour to this captivating two-act play set in Singapore and New York.

And the Cats Dance by the Light
presented by Intercultural Theatre Institute

🗓 2-4 May 2024, 8PM; 3PM Matinee
🕔 1 hour and 15 minutes
📍 Drama Centre Black Box, National Library Building, Level 5

From the original script, The Wind Came Home (2014) written by Kok Heng Leun and adapted together with Tan Wei Ting, And the Cats Dance by the Light invites audiences to reflect on the intricate tapestry of human connection, through devised movement and puppetry, with humour and gentle observation.

The Wind Came Home (2014) was written and staged as part of 'Both Sides, Now', originally co-presented by Drama Box and ArtsWok Collaborative.
